Job Search and Career Advice Platform

Enable job alerts via email!

Java Engineer - FX Global Trading Platform

Robert Walters UK

City Of London

Hybrid

GBP 50,000 - 65,000

Full time

Today
Be an early applicant

Generate a tailored resume in minutes

Land an interview and earn more. Learn more

Job summary

A leading recruitment agency is seeking a Software Developer to build high-performance, scalable Java services for a global trading platform. The role involves developing software focusing on performance and collaborating with research and trading teams. The ideal candidate will have a strong understanding of Java and financial services, with a salary range of £50,000 - £65,000 per annum plus bonuses and benefits. This is a hybrid position located in City of London.

Qualifications

  • Strong understanding of the core Java platform.
  • Experience in Financial Services, ideally trading/FX.
  • Solid knowledge of computer science fundamentals, including data structures and algorithms.
  • Familiarity with modern SDLC tools, workflows, and engineering best practices.

Responsibilities

  • Develop software focusing on performance and scalability.
  • Build and maintain automated test coverage using test-driven development.
  • Investigate and resolve performance or bandwidth bottlenecks.
  • Collaborate closely with research and trading teams on design enhancements.
  • Produce clear technical documentation including architecture decisions.

Skills

Core Java platform understanding
Experience in Financial Services
Computer science fundamentals (data structures, algorithms)
Familiarity with modern SDLC tools
Job description

This role focuses on building high-performance, scalable Java services at the core of an ultra-low-latency global trading platform. You’ll work on complex, data-intensive systems that support real-time pricing, configuration management, and electronic trading operations.

Key Responsibilities

Develop software across both functional features and non-functional objectives such as performance and scalability.

Build and maintain automated test coverage, applying test-driven development practices.

Investigate and resolve performance or bandwidth bottlenecks with creative, data-driven solutions.

Collaborate closely with quantitative research and trading teams on design, usability, and platform enhancements.

Produce clear technical documentation, including architecture decisions and complex code explanations.

Key Requirements

Strong understanding of the core Java platform.

  • Experience in Financial Services, ideally trading/FX

Solid knowledge of computer science fundamentals, including data structures and algorithms.

Familiarity with modern SDLC tools, workflows, and engineering best practices.

About the job

Contract Type: Permanent

Specialism: Technology & Digital

Focus: Software Development/Engineering

Industry: IT

Salary: £50,000 - £65,000 per annum + bonus + benefits

Workplace Type: Hybrid

Experience Level: Associate

Location: City of London

Job Reference: 2YDIHC-0BA6FC90

Date posted: 26 November 2025

Consultant: Albertine Hedley

Get your free, confidential resume review.
or drag and drop a PDF, DOC, DOCX, ODT, or PAGES file up to 5MB.